After recently covering the Cyberbike title for the Wii, we were thinking it was time to look at the other weight loss games for the Wii and roundup the top ten. In some of our picks the fitness goal is explicit, but not always. Our focus was on games that could promote weight loss whether through strength training or the cardio that happens while dancing up a sweat.

 
 

110309wiifitness.jpgWhile some of the choices below are obvious (Wii Fit Plus anyone?), like we said above the jump, not all of our picks are to be found in the "heath and fitness" section. Some titles like Samba de Amigo and Punch-Out can offer a great workout simply through the cardio that happens during the game play. Of course we could not forget Dance Dance Revolution the game that really started getting people off the couch and moving.
